5 Common Roofing Issues That Start in Summer (and How to Stop Them)
Summer in Toronto can be deceptively hard on your roof. While winter brings the obvious snow and ice damage, the combination of heat, UV rays, and heavy rainfall in summer can quietly cause problems that lead to expensive repairs later. At Top Roofers, we help homeowners stay ahead of the most common warm-weather issues before they escalate.
Here are five summer roofing problems to watch for—and how to prevent them:
Blistering Shingles
Excessive heat can cause asphalt shingles to blister or bubble. This not only looks bad but also weakens your roof’s protective layer, leaving it vulnerable to water damage.
Prevention: Have your roof inspected for early signs of blistering, especially if it's over 10 years old.
Moss and Algae Growth
Warm, damp conditions are ideal for moss and algae—especially on shaded or north-facing roofs. Over time, they retain moisture and can eat away at your shingles.
Prevention: Trim overhanging branches to reduce shade, and consider installing algae-resistant shingles.
Clogged Gutters from Spring Debris
Spring rain and wind often push leaves, twigs, and seeds into your gutters. If not cleared by June, clogs can lead to water backing up onto your roof during summer storms.
Prevention: Clean your gutters early in the season or hire a professional to do it safely.
Poor Ventilation
Hot attic air that can’t escape leads to higher energy bills and baked shingles. It also increases the risk of mold inside your home.
Prevention: Ensure your attic is properly ventilated. A roofing pro can assess whether additional vents are needed.
Storm Damage
Summer storms in Toronto can bring high winds and hail. These can rip off flashing or loosen shingles—sometimes without you noticing.
Prevention: After any storm, inspect your roof from the ground or book a professional inspection to catch damage early.
Need a summer roof inspection? Top Roofers offers fast, honest assessments and expert repairs to protect your home year-round. Contact us today.